Yes, you can plant Chinese Hibiscus (Hibiscus rosa-sinensis) outside in Darlington, South Carolina โ€” with a few considerations:

What to Know:
โ€ข USDA Zone 8aโ€“8b: Darlington is borderline for tropical hibiscus. It can be planted outside, but it may need protection in winter.
โ€ข Cold Sensitivity: Chinese Hibiscus is frost-sensitive. If temps drop below 40ยฐF (especially under 32ยฐF), it can suffer or die.
โ€ข Ideal Conditions:
โ€ข Full sun to part shade
โ€ข Well-draining soil
โ€ข Regular watering, especially during blooming season

Best Approach:
โ€ข Spring planting is ideal.
โ€ข Consider planting it in a large pot outdoors so you can bring it inside during freezes.
โ€ข Mulch heavily in winter if planting in-ground and use frost cloth when needed.

With care, it can thrive beautifully outdoors in your area from spring through fall!
